Output 876489c30870f22a5260652a64fdf947d82920897e39aeadf72462a604b491bc:0

value
158543
script pubkey
OP_0 OP_PUSHBYTES_20 d4658b13dfb0e6ebb0d743d93acc19d2eca8a2ac
address
bc1q63jcky7lkrnwhvxhg0vn4nqe6tk23g4vun5ptf
transaction
876489c30870f22a5260652a64fdf947d82920897e39aeadf72462a604b491bc